Description

Autograph endorsement as president, "B. O'C, Yes—fine—FDR," at the conclusion of a letter written by Charles Engelhard to Basil O'Connor, chairman of the Georgia Warm Springs Foundation's executive committee, one page, 7.25 x 10.5, January 14, 1941. Engelhard's letter, in part: "I fully realize that the Georgia Warm Springs Foundation should have its own laundry plant. I had the privilege to send to our Great President, last month at Christmas time, a check for $5,000.--, to be employed for the benefit of the Foundation, in accord with the President's wishes. Now, if the President should approve the proposed laundry plant, and designate the above mentioned sum for this purpose, I would be ready to add an additional $5,000.-- for this purpose in the course of this year, and I would pledge myself to send another $5,000.-- for the same purpose the beginning of next year, so that in all, $15,000.-- might be provided for the laundry plant." In fine condition, with scattered light creasing and a tear to the right edge.
